An Executive Certificate in Financial Stability Regulations provides professionals with a comprehensive understanding of the complex regulatory landscape governing the financial industry. This specialized program equips participants with the knowledge and skills necessary to navigate the intricacies of financial regulations and contribute effectively to a stable and secure financial system.
Learning outcomes typically include a deep dive into Basel accords, Dodd-Frank Act implications, and other key regulatory frameworks. Participants gain proficiency in risk management, compliance, and supervisory practices. The program often involves case studies and real-world examples to enhance practical application of learned concepts within the financial services sector.
The duration of an Executive Certificate in Financial Stability Regulations varies depending on the institution offering the program. It can range from a few weeks of intensive study to several months of part-time learning, designed to accommodate working professionals' schedules and commitments. Flexible learning options, such as online courses and blended learning formats, are frequently available.
